Matheny: Cousins 'went hunting' on Posey

08:14 AM ET 05.31 | Former Giant Mike Matheny has a unique perspective on the events leading to Buster Posey's season-ending injury. Matheny was one tough hombre who left the game kicking and screaming after a series of concussions threatened his long-term health in 2006. The retired catcher also believes home-plate collisions are part of the game. That said, he criticized the Marlins' Scott Cousins for the hit that ended Posey's season and threatens his career. "He went hunting," Matheny said of Cousins. "Buster gave him an option and he didn't take it. The play wasn't illegal. He didn't come in high spikes or high elbows, but it wasn't necessary. I love the play at the plate, but when a guy goes out of his way to get you, I'm not a big fan of it."
